The legislative branch checks the executive branch by consent to Presidential appointments. They also conduct impeachment proceedings. The House votes to impeach and the Senate conducts the trial.

The power of the purse belongs to the Legislative Branch. Without funding the government can't operate. No Funds and the Executive and Judicial Branch can't operate.

If an act is vetoed, congress can re-vote (must be 2/3 vote) to pass it without possibility of being vetoed again.
